What is Data Acquisition in Informatica?

In Informatica, data acquisition refers to the process of collecting and ingesting data from various sources into an Informatica environment for further processing, transformation, and analysis. It involves extracting data from source systems, transforming it into a suitable format, and loading it into target systems or data repositories.

Data acquisition is a fundamental step in the data integration and data management lifecycle. Informatica provides a comprehensive set of tools and functionalities to facilitate the data acquisition process. These tools enable organizations to extract data from diverse sources, such as databases, files, web services, APIs, and cloud platforms.

Informatica PowerCenter, one of the flagship products of Informatica, offers a robust and scalable data integration platform that supports data acquisition tasks. PowerCenter provides a range of connectors and adapters that allow seamless connectivity with different source systems, enabling data extraction with ease. By obtaining Informatica Training, you can advance your career in Informatica. With this course, you can demonstrate your expertise in the basics of Data Integration, ETL, and Data Mining using Informatica PowerCenter with hands-on demonstrations, many more fundamental concepts, and many more critical concepts among others.

The data acquisition process in Informatica typically involves the following steps:

  1. Data Profiling: Before acquiring data, it is essential to understand the characteristics and quality of the data sources. Informatica provides data profiling capabilities to assess data quality, identify data patterns, and analyze source system metadata.

  2. Data Extraction: Informatica offers various extraction methods, such as direct database connections, file-based extraction, web services, and APIs. The extraction process involves fetching data from the source systems based on defined criteria, such as SQL queries, filters, or specific data ranges.

  3. Data Transformation: Once the data is extracted, it often needs to be transformed to align with the target system requirements or to ensure data consistency and quality. Informatica PowerCenter provides a wide range of transformation functions and capabilities to perform data cleansing, enrichment, aggregation, and other data manipulations.

  4. Data Loading: After the data is transformed, it needs to be loaded into the target systems or data repositories. Informatica supports various loading mechanisms, including bulk loading, incremental loading, and real-time data integration. The loading process ensures that the transformed data is delivered accurately and efficiently to the intended destinations.

  5. Error Handling and Monitoring: During the data acquisition process, errors or data inconsistencies may occur. Informatica provides robust error handling and logging mechanisms to capture and report errors, allowing organizations to identify and rectify data issues effectively. Monitoring tools help track the progress of data acquisition tasks and provide visibility into the overall process.

Data acquisition in Informatica plays a critical role in data integration, data warehousing, and analytics initiatives. It enables organizations to consolidate and harmonize data from disparate sources, ensuring data consistency, accuracy, and timeliness. By leveraging Informatica's comprehensive data integration capabilities, organizations can streamline the data acquisition process, enhance data quality, and gain valuable insights from their data assets.